#7df30e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7df30e is composed of 49% red, 95.3%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.2%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 90.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 50.4%. #7df30e color hex could be obtained by blending #faff1c with #00e700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

#7df30e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7df30e has RGB values of R:125, G:243,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 8254222.

Shades and Tints of #7df30e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f6feee is the lightest one.

Tones of #7df30e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808879 is the less saturated color, while #7dfd04 is the most saturated one.
